Maintenance- Caring For Your Hair Extensions

Brushing your hair:

  • Brush through twice a day with a soft bristled brush.
  • When brushing hair, please start from the bottom and work your way up little by little, holding your hair with the other hand near the roots.
  • Do not comb hair from the top down as it may pull.
  • Respect your roots; NEVER comb your hair from the roots.
  • Detangling on your terms- Make your own detangling spray with sulfate free conditioner.  Simply mix 1-part conditioner with 2-parts water in a spray bottle and apply to the extension hair each morning.  Be sure to finger comb your hair before using a comb or brush.

Washing:

  • Wash with a sulfate free regimen.
  • Wash as you need to, frequent shampooing may damage even the best extension hair. (Less shampooing will also help prolong your color).
  • Shampoo in warmer to cooler water rather than hot water.
  • Keep the hair clean, when dirt accumulates (including sweat) hair tangles.
  • Use good quality moisturizing hair products but avoid heavier conditioners at the root or around the bonds (will cause slipping).
  • When in the shower, take the time to run your fingers through your hair to work out any knotting at the root area.
  • Avoid oil slicks.

LONG HAIR TIP: use a regular conditioner at the root and a deeper conditioner at the ends of the hair to balance out the porosity.

Sleeping and Activities:

  • Tie hair back when sleeping to prevent pulling and tangling
  • Try to sleep on a satin pillowcase or wrap head in a satin scarf to avoid tangling.

Maintaining style:

  • Hair applied is 100% human Remy hair so styles away just keep heat away from bonds as it could cause melting.
  • When blow-drying hold the dryer about 12” away from your head and sweep the entire head rather than focused heat.
  • When blow-drying use a cooler temperature when drying root areas.

Dos and Don’ts:

  • Do not use hot tubs or saunas as this can break down bonds.
  • Do not use heat on bonds
  • Do use a cool temperature hair dryer.
  • Do not go to bed with wet hair.
  • Do tie your hair back in a braid when sleeping or being active.
  • Do use a satin pillowcase.
  • DO wear a tight swim cap when swimming; swimming in heavily chlorinated water with fusion extensions can weaken the bond.
  • Do not pull or pick at your bonds.
  • Do your regular maintenance check (recommended every 6 weeks).
